Sheet Metal Siding Replacement in Fairfield County, CT
Sheet metal siding replacement involves removing existing siding panels and installing new metal panels to improve the appearance and durability of a building’s exterior. This service is commonly requested for residential properties seeking a long-lasting, low-maintenance siding option, as well as for commercial or industrial buildings needing to replace damaged or outdated metal siding. Property owners often want to understand the different types of metal materials available, such as aluminum or steel, and how they can enhance resistance to weather, pests, and corrosion. Additionally, questions about the scope of work, including whether the project includes insulation or finishing touches, are common before requesting service.
Before requesting sheet metal siding replacement, property owners typically consider the condition of their current siding, the desired aesthetic, and the overall budget for the project. It’s important to assess whether the existing siding can be salvaged or if a full replacement is necessary. Understanding the installation process, including how the new panels will be secured and whether any additional repairs to the underlying structure are needed, can help in planning the project. Proper preparation and clear communication about expectations ensure the siding replacement aligns with the property’s needs and enhances its exterior for years to come.

Sheet Metal Siding Replacement Questions
What is sheet metal siding replacement? It involves removing old or damaged metal siding and installing new panels to improve appearance and protection.
What types of properties typically need sheet metal siding replacement? Both residential homes and commercial buildings with metal siding may require replacement due to damage or wear.
How can I tell if my metal siding needs to be replaced? Signs include rust, cracks, warping, or significant dents that compromise the siding's integrity.
What are common reasons for replacing sheet metal siding? Replacement is often needed after storm damage, corrosion, or to upgrade the property's exterior appearance.
